On Sunday, November 20th, people world-wide will remember victims of transgender fear, bigotry and hatred for the 13th annual Transgender Remembrance Day.

Many cities have events planned ranging from Canada to Australia including several rallies across the United States.  You'll find a full list of events listed here.
